Just under the wire, I finished This is Going to Hurt. Now, I wasn't in the UK, I'm in the US, so the system is different and I was in medical school. It sucked the soul out of me and though I passed to my third year, I just felt it would only get harder and make me more miserable, so I left. Since then, I've changed careers and am happy, but was always kinda traumatized about medicine, so I never watched medical dramas/comedies/what have you. This is the first one I've attempted and drat if it didn't feel cathartic watching it. It felt like flashbacks to my own brief life in medicine, being pimped and bullied by doctors for easy mistakes, wondering if it was even worth it in a broken system to continue. I -especially- empathized with a character called Shruti. What happens... well, you just have to watch. But in the end, I'm happy for the characters and feel I made the best decision for my health and sanity. It was like cauterizing a wound in me. I loved it.

TLDR: watch This Is Going to Hurt.

It's a beautifully filmed show with mostly super lovely politics.
Like a candidate for governor campaigning on a 'Progress stops with me' slogan and being presented as the character you should definitely sympathize with.

It does present most Native Americans and some environmental activists in a positive light (and especially has some nuance, with lovely tribal politics being a thing, instead of there being one monolithic Native American point of view), but in the end, it's still rancher propaganda
